Abstract

In this paper we demonstrate how the concept of electron orbital compressing factor works in quantum calculation. By the quantum calculation of hydrogen molecular ion, the compressing factor method proposed in our previous work indeed reveal the true movement state of electron in atom/molecule. Based on the result we obtained in this work, the advantage/disadvantage among the different strategies in quantum calculation is discussed.
